ATP-independent formation of hydrocarbons catalyzed by isolated nitrogenase cofactors
Lee, Chi Chung,Hu, Yilin,Ribbe, Markus W.
experimental part, p. 1947 - 1949 (2012/04/04)
Reduce to produce: Molybdenum- and vanadium-nitrogenase cofactors have been isolated and shown to reduce carbon monoxide and cyanide ions to a mixture of alkanes and alkenes in the presence of a strong reductant, europium(II) diethylenetriaminepentaacetate (see scheme). Various hydrocarbons of up to seven carbon atoms in length are detected as products in these ATP-free reactions.
